What is Cognac Spice Hair Color?

Cognac Spice Hair Color is a warm, multi-dimensional hair shade that combines deep amber, chestnut, and reddish-brown tones. This trend has gained immense popularity because it complements a wide range of skin tones and offers a versatile, eye-catching appearance.

Maintenance and Aftercare

Maintaining Cognac Spice Hair Color is essential to keep it looking its best. Follow these tips:

  • Color-Protective Products: Use shampoos and conditioners designed for color-treated hair to prevent fading.
  • Reduce Heat Styling: Minimize the use of hot styling tools to prevent heat damage and color fading.
  • Regular Touch-Ups: Depending on your hair growth, schedule touch-ups every 4-6 weeks to keep your color fresh.
  • Avoid Chlorine: Chlorine can strip color, so wear a swim cap or use a protective spray when swimming.

Caring for Cognac Spice Hair

Cognac Spice Hair deserves special care to maintain its luster and vibrancy. Here’s how:

  • Hydration: Keep your hair hydrated with regular deep-conditioning treatments.
  • Avoid Over-Washing: Washing your hair too frequently can lead to color fading. Try to limit washes to 2-3 times a week.
  • Cool Water Rinse: Rinse your hair with cool water to help seal the hair cuticle and lock in color.

Cost of Cognac Spice Hair Color

The cost of Cognac Spice Hair Color can vary widely depending on several factors, including whether you choose to have it done professionally at a salon or opt for a DIY at-home treatment. Additionally, the cost may vary based on the brand of hair color product you select. Here’s a general cost estimate:

  • Professional Salon Treatment: On average, getting Cognac Spice Color done at a salon can range from $100 to $250 or more, depending on the location and the expertise of the stylist.
  • At-Home Hair Color: If you choose to color your hair at home using a Cognac Spice Color kit, the price can range from $10 to $30, depending on the brand and the included products.

What Colour is French cognac?

French cognac, often simply referred to as “cognac,” is a type of brandy that typically exhibits a rich amber or mahogany color. The exact color can vary depending on the aging process and the type of oak barrels used for maturation. Cognac’s color can range from a pale gold for younger varieties to a deep, dark amber for well-aged cognacs.

What does copper hair color look like?

Copper hair color is a vibrant and warm shade that resembles the metal copper. It typically features reddish-brown or orange undertones, creating a fiery and eye-catching appearance. Copper hair can vary in intensity, ranging from a subtle ginger hue to a more intense and vivid red-orange shade.

Is there any herbal hair Colour?

Yes, there are several herbal hair color options available for those looking for natural and chemical-free alternatives. Some popular herbal hair dyes include:

  • Henna: Henna, made from the leaves of the henna plant, can produce various shades of red, depending on how it’s prepared and mixed.
  • Indigo: Indigo, derived from the indigofera plant, can be used to achieve shades of blue-black or dark brown.
  • Cassia: Cassia, also known as neutral henna, can provide a conditioning effect and a slight golden tint to hair.
  • Amla: Amla, or Indian gooseberry, is used for darkening hair and promoting hair health.

These herbal hair color options are a popular choice for those seeking a natural way to change their hair color or cover grays. However, it’s essential to understand that the results may vary depending on your natural hair color and the specific herbal product used.
